Market Context

Recent trading activity for DAL has been aligned with average volume levels, with no unusual spikes or pronounced drops in trading volumes observed in recent weeks. The broader airline sector has moved in tandem with shifting investor sentiment around travel demand, fuel cost trajectories, and interest rate trends, all of which have material impacts on the capital-intensive airline business model. Analysts estimate that leisure travel demand may remain relatively resilient in the upcoming months, though corporate travel spending trends remain a key variable that could sway sector performance in either direction. As one of the largest U.S. carriers with a diversified route network spanning domestic, transatlantic, and Latin American markets, DAL typically tracks broader airline sector moves but may also see idiosyncratic price action tied to its specific operational updates or route adjustments. Macroeconomic factors including interest rate shifts also remain top of mind for investors, as higher interest rates would likely raise borrowing costs for airline operators that rely on debt to fund fleet upgrades and operational expenses. Technical Analysis

Key near-term support for DAL sits at $67.7, a level that has acted as a reliable floor for price action on multiple occasions in recent trading windows, with buyers stepping in to absorb selling pressure each time the stock has approached this level. Immediate resistance is marked at $74.82, a level that has capped upward moves repeatedly over the same period, as sellers have entered the market to push prices lower when DAL nears this threshold. The relative strength index (RSI) for DAL is currently in the mid-40s, suggesting the stock is neither in overbought nor oversold territory at current price levels, leaving room for potential moves in either direction depending on shifts in market sentiment. The stock is also trading within its medium-term moving average range, with no clear bullish or bearish crossover signals observed as of this analysis, indicating a lack of strong directional momentum in the short term. Outlook

If DAL were to break above the $74.82 resistance level on above-average volume, that could potentially open the door for further upside moves, with traders likely watching for follow-through momentum to confirm a valid breakout. Conversely, a drop below the $67.7 support level on high volume may signal that bearish sentiment is strengthening, potentially leading to further downward price action in the near term. Broader sector catalysts, including public updates on global fuel price trends, government travel policy adjustments, and consumer travel demand forecasts, could act as triggers for either scenario. Market expectations remain mixed for the airline sector overall, with some analysts pointing to resilient post-pandemic travel spending patterns as a potential tailwind, while others highlight persistent labor and fuel cost pressures as a possible headwind for DAL and its industry peers. Investors may also be watching for upcoming operational updates from the carrier for additional insights into its performance trajectory, given the lack of recently released earnings data.
